MOA-9P (lauryl polyoxyethylene ether phosphate) is supplied in sealed packaging drums, and the storage environment has an important impact on its product stability. This product should always be stored in a cool, dry, and well-ventilated warehouse, with the temperature strictly controlled between 5°C and 35°C. Excessively high or low temperatures may affect the physicochemical properties of the product, while a humid environment may cause moisture absorption and deterioration.
During storage, the container must be kept completely sealed to prevent product volatilization or external moisture ingress. At the same time, direct sunlight and heat source radiation should be avoided, as long-term exposure to UV rays and heat may cause color deepening or degradation of active ingredients. Under unopened conditions, the product's shelf life is stable and reliable.
In addition, the storage area should be equipped with spill containment facilities such as drip trays for emergencies. The product should be kept away from incompatible materials such as strong oxidizers (e.g., peroxides, permanganates) and alkaline substances, and mixed storage is strictly prohibited to prevent dangerous chemical reactions.
| Storage Condition | Specific Requirement |
|---|---|
| Storage Temperature | 5°C to 35°C |
| Environmental Requirement | Cool, dry, well-ventilated warehouse |
| Container Status | Keep container tightly sealed, prevent moisture absorption or volatilization |
| Light Condition | Avoid direct sunlight |
| Incompatible Materials | Keep away from strong oxidizers and alkaline substances |
| Spill Protection | Storage area should be equipped with spill containment facilities such as drip trays |
| Packaging Specification | Sealed packaging drum |
To ensure the product's effectiveness, it is recommended to follow the "first in, first out" inventory management principle and regularly check the integrity of the packaging seal. After opening and use, the container should be resealed immediately to minimize the product's exposure to air. If obvious stratification, increased turbidity, or abnormal odors occur, quality retesting should be performed to confirm before deciding whether to continue use.
